Creating a perfect website requires a fine balance of design, functionality, and user experience. In the Template Tango Guide, we outline 10 essential elements that every website should incorporate to stand out in today’s digital landscape. First on the list is a responsive design that ensures your site looks great on any device, from desktops to smartphones. Following closely is fast loading speed, which can significantly affect user retention and SEO rankings. Additionally, a clear and intuitive navigation structure is vital for users to find what they need without frustration.
Next, consider high-quality content that keeps your audience engaged and informed. Utilize strong call-to-action buttons to guide users towards key actions, whether it’s signing up for a newsletter or making a purchase. Don’t overlook the importance of strong visuals, including images and videos that complement your text. Furthermore, integrating social media buttons can enhance your website’s reach and engagement. Lastly, always prioritize SEO best practices to improve your search engine visibility and draw in more traffic. With these elements in place, your website will be well on its way to perfection.
Choosing the right template for your website is crucial to its success, as it directly impacts user experience and SEO. Begin by defining your website's purpose and audience. Understanding who your visitors are will guide your design choices. Next, consider the functionality you need. For instance, if you're running an e-commerce site, you'll require a template that supports product listings and a shopping cart. By narrowing down these essentials, you create a clear roadmap for your template selection process.
Once you have a clear understanding of your needs, move on to evaluating different templates. Start by creating a checklist of features that are vital for your website. This may include responsive design, SEO optimization, and customization options. As you explore various templates, pay attention to the user reviews and overall ratings to gauge their reliability. Don't forget to utilize demo versions, if available, to ensure the template aligns with your vision before making a final decision.
